Provides information on how to write and deliver an effective speech, discussing how to choose words to make a point, the use of attention-getting anecdotes and quotations, tailoring speeches to appeal to special audiences, and overcoming stage fright.

Explains how to write and deliver an effective speech, covering such aspects as humor, nervousness, subject research, memorable style, team presentations, international audiences, question and answer sessions, audiovisual tools, and copyright.
